In the Seventies, Hendry went on to develop the primary gas-assisted injection moulding process, which permitted the production of complicated, hollow articles that cooled quickly. This greatly improved design flexibility as nicely as the power and finish of manufactured elements while decreasing manufacturing time, value, weight and waste. HDPE, LDPE, and PET all resist moisture and chemical substances, however LDPE is softer and more flexible than HDPE, which is an opaque materials. Compared to different plastics, nylon offers poor resistance to strong acids and bases. Nylon just isn't as strong as polypropylene and can’t match polycarbonate for impression resistance. Injection molding nylon is difficult as a end result of it’s susceptible to shrinkage and is subject to insufficient mould filling. Common brand names for acrylic plastics include Trinseo PLEXIGLAS®, which is available with high heat resistance, and DuPont LUCITE®, which has wonderful optical readability and transparency.
